    The Huntress » The Huntress #1 - Darker Still released by DC Comics on June 1994.

    She's back, stalking her prey through the Gotham City underworld without mercy...or remorse! This time, the Huntress is cracking down on a powerful crime family by working her way up a chain of corruption to its sinister boss. But along the way, she confronts the horrors of her own past while on a collision course with a mysterious assassin.

    This is no Batman with a brawl or a grown up Batgirl, it's a whole new character who's not afraid to kill. The Huntress is the newest heroine of Gotham City. In this 1st issue we look into the history of our great hero and what makes her tick, but someone takes a gear out of this clock and you'll want to see how it explodes
